On the Gluon Plasmon Self-Energy at O(g)
F. Flechsig, H. Schulz
Abstract
The next-to-leading order contribution ¶ (ø, q ) to the polarization function of the hot gluon system is analysed at non-zero wave vectors q \,. Using Braaten-Pisarski resummation and general covariant gauges, ¶ is found to be gauge-fixing independent and transverse on the longitudinal mass-shell. The real part of the longitudinal component ¶ is UV and IR stable (for real q). At imaginary q it is IR singular, and at the point ø=0, q2=-3m2 it coincides with the result of Rebhan for next-to-leading order Debye screening. When q approaches the lightcone, ¶ diverges like 1 / ø2 - q2 , reflecting the breakdown of the Braaten-Pisarski decomposition scheme in this limit.
